SENATE RESOLUTION NO. 20
(By Senators Unger, Snyder, Redd and Ross)
Recognizing the service of Leadership Berkeley for its service,
dedication and commitment to Berkeley County.
![](tabb36.gif)
![](tabb36.gif)
Whereas, Leadership Berkeley is dedicated to the development
and enhancement of Berkeley County, West Virginia; and
![](tabb36.gif)
![](tabb36.gif)
Whereas, The objective of Leadership Berkeley is to promote
knowledge and awareness of the problems, opportunities and issues
facing Berkeley County; and
![](tabb36.gif)
![](tabb36.gif)
Whereas, Leadership Berkeley is designed to provide a series
of educational and participatory experiences, as well as an
opportunity for dialogue and the development of a correlation among
participants in order to encourage local participation in the
growth of Berkeley County; and
![](tabb36.gif)
![](tabb36.gif)
Whereas, Leadership Berkeley whose members include individuals
from nearly every facet of Berkeley County's business,
professional, religious, governmental, educational, civic groups,
the arts, organized labor and minority organizations, demonstrates
a commitment to the community; and
